> All of the components with composite names use camel-case naming, except for
> "Checkbox". It can be very confusing for amateur and veteran alike.
> I'd recommend renaming the component and then aliasing "Checkbox" over for
> backward compatibility, at least on 4.1.x. Since 5.0.x has already renamed
> some core components, there may be less of a need to maintain backward
> compatibility.
